Adenosine triphosphate (ATP) is frequently described as the energy currency of the cell. It plays a crucial role in the metabolism of organisms, working as the main molecule for storing and transferring energy. When energy is needed for physiological procedures, ATP breaks down into adenosine diphosphate (ADP) and inorganic phosphate, launching energy at the same time. Comprehending ATP and Its ImportanceWhat is ATP?
ATP is a nucleotide that carries energy within cells. It includes three phosphates, a ribose sugar, and adenine. When ATP is used for energy, one of the phosphate bonds is broken, changing it into ADP and launching energy for cellular processes.
Why is ATP Production Essential?
ATP production is essential for several reasons:
Energy Supply: ATP fuels cellular functions, consisting of contraction, nerve impulse propagation, and the synthesis of macromolecules.Metabolism: ATP is central to metabolic pathways, assisting in both catabolic (breaking down) and anabolic (developing) processes.Guideline of Cellular Functions: Adequate ATP levels are important for preserving homeostasis within cells.Table 1: Key Functions of ATPFunctionDescriptionContractionATP is needed for muscle fibers to contract and relax.Cellular MetabolismATP drives metabolic responses, providing energy for numerous procedures.DNA and RNA SynthesisATP provides the required energy for the synthesis of nucleic acids.Cell SignalingATP serves as a signaling molecule, playing functions in intercellular communication.Popular ATP Production Supplements

Creatine Monohydrate
Creatine is found naturally in percentages in certain foods and produced by the body. Supplementing with creatine can increase the concentration of phosphocreatine in muscles, which is essential for regenerating ATP throughout high-intensity workout. Research shows that creatine supplementation might lead to increased strength, muscle mass, and workout efficiency.
2. Coenzyme Q10 (CoQ10)
CoQ10 plays a crucial function in the mitochondrial electron transportation chain, which is accountable for ATP production. It is likewise a potent antioxidant, assisting to safeguard cells from oxidative stress. Some studies have shown that CoQ10 supplements might enhance workout performance, decrease tiredness, and boost recovery.
3. L-Carnitine
L-Carnitine aids in the transfer of long-chain fats into mitochondria, where they are oxidized for energy, therefore promoting ATP synthesis. This supplement is especially helpful for endurance professional athletes as it may enhance fat metabolism and enhance overall workout efficiency.
4. NADH
NADH is a coenzyme that plays an essential function in cellular basal metabolism. It helps transform nutrients into ATP through the mitochondrial pathway. NADH supplementation has been linked to increased energy levels and enhanced mental function, making it a popular choice for those looking to fight fatigue.
5. Ribose
Ribose is an easy sugar that is essential in ATP production. It is important for the healing of ATP stores post-exercise. Supplements with ribose may enhance healing, energy levels, and overall exercise efficiency, particularly for people experiencing tiredness from chronic diseases or comprehensive training.
Prospective Side Effects
While ATP production supplements can boost energy levels and improve performance, they can also have negative effects. It is important to know them:
Creatine: Can cause gastrointestinal discomfort, water retention, and muscle cramping in some individuals.CoQ10: Generally well-tolerated but may cause nausea, diarrhea, or anorexia nervosa sometimes.L-Carnitine: Can trigger gastrointestinal distress, queasiness, or fishy body odor.NADH: Possible adverse effects consist of insomnia or irritability, especially at high doses.Ribose: Generally safe however might trigger diarrhea or gastrointestinal discomfort in some people.Often Asked Questions (FAQ)1.
